Onboarding: Image Slimming for the Corvette Pipeline

As on-call, you may need to rebuild slimmed images for the Bramblewick services. We use multi-stage builds: compile in the fat stage, copy artifacts into the minimal runtime stage. Common failure: missing native libs, which surfaces as crashes on startup rather than build errors. Always run the verification suite against the slim image before promoting it. The suite reads test data through the connection string below.

database URL for bahop-yagep: mssql://sildor_svc:35ha7jz@db-fb6d.nelvrodyn.example:5432/casath

Q: How are user-supplied formulas sandboxed in Calcreed?

A: Every formula runs inside an isolated interpreter with no filesystem, network, or clock access, and a strict instruction budget. Never evaluate formulas outside this sandbox, even for debugging. As a new contractor, please read the sandbox escape policy before touching the evaluator, which is documented here.

dashboard of taduf-yagap = https://confluence.tolvaqsys.internal/display/display/projects/display

// This constant caps simultaneous jobs per worker node. Raising it
// beyond 6 has historically saturated the shared scratch volume and
// caused cascading retries across the whole farm, so any change must
// be validated on the staging cluster with the full codec matrix,
// including the 4K HDR profiles that dominate peak load. Release
// managers: do not ship a change to this value without a soak run of
// at least two hours. When the soak completes, the harness prints a
// verification token; record it directly below.

session token of kahag-bawip = htk6_729d08

### Crash Pipeline Intake

The Pebblefall crash-report pipeline ingests symbolicated dumps from the Wrenly mobile app every five minutes. If intake stalls, restart the collector before touching the queue. The collector authenticates to the internal Symbolhaus service on boot, and it expects the key directly below this line.

service key, bagep-yahag: zpat11_YieSWvAgzqt